Originally Posted by d j
I have the GF210 on my car with stock shocks (soon to be HTS's), it's about 30% stiffer than stock but it's progressive so ride quality is not that bad. I believe swift springs have stiffer spring rates with a little less than a inch of drop. but I'm not sure if they are linear or progressive. reason I've said that 'cause I have swift springs on my AE86 (8K front/6K rear) and they're linear. You might already know this but the difference between linear and progressive is on linear springs, the stiffnes of the springs is consistent all through out the coils and progressive coils get stiffer as you compress it. GF210 drops the car about F1.4"/R1.2" and RB is .5" drop all the way around but with stiffer spring rates. I think RB designed their springs like that to utilize the shock's optimal travel. If you just want to drop it without sarificing or changing the spring rates, NF210 would be ideal for you
